Abstract
A very high-yielding reaction of bis(o-nitrophenyl) carbonate with aliphatic amines under mild conditions has been developed. The resulting o-nitrophenyl carbamates were characterized by IR, H-1-NMR, C-13-NMR, and elemental analysis.
